    Default Re: Anyone Used/Experienced Serial ATA?

    If the spindle speed of this new drive you are planning on getting is the same as your existing drive, then you will not notice the difference in data throughput (same applies if you are going to use a SATA to PATA convertor to connect it to your system).

    If the new drive has a 10K spindle speed and you have a dedicated SATA controller then you will notice a difference.

    If you want to see manic performance then buy an U320 SCSI controller, and a U320 SCSI HDD with a 15K spindle speed
